**Song Review: "Stroll (Bad Day)" by brunch.wav**
In the realm of electronic music, where soundscapes can often oscillate between the euphoric and the melancholic, brunch.wav’s latest track "Stroll (Bad Day)" emerges as a delightful conundrum. With a title that hints at a gloomy narrative, the song instead encapsulates an uplifting vibe that invites listeners to dance rather than dwell.
From the very first note, the track captivates with its imaginative piano melodies. The piano serves as the heartbeat of the composition, weaving a tapestry of sound that feels both sad and peaceful. This duality is a testament to brunch.wav’s artistic prowess, as the piano's gentle touch creates an atmosphere that is introspective yet inviting. It’s the kind of piano line that lingers in the mind long after the track has ended, evoking a sense of nostalgia while simultaneously offering solace.
Complementing the piano, the robotic vocal samples add an intriguing layer to the mix. These samples, expertly manipulated, create a futuristic feel that aligns perfectly with the electronic genre. They serve not only as a hook but also as a narrative device, hinting at the complexities of emotion that the title suggests. The juxtaposition of these mechanical voices against the organic piano creates a rich sonic landscape that keeps the listener engaged.
The production quality of "Stroll (Bad Day)" is impeccable. The soft synths blend seamlessly with a groovy bassline, crafting a rhythm that is undeniably danceable. It’s the kind of track that makes you want to move, even if the title implies a struggle. The transitions throughout the song are smooth and well-executed, allowing the listener to flow effortlessly from one section to another. This fluidity is crucial in electronic music, and brunch.wave nails it, ensuring that the track maintains a cohesive energy.
While the title may suggest a narrative of hardship, the overall impact of "Stroll (Bad Day)" is one of positivity. Perhaps it’s a reminder that even on our worst days, there’s a rhythm to life that can lift us up. The track's length is also commendable, striking the perfect balance between exploration and satisfaction, leaving listeners wanting more without overstaying its welcome.
In summary, "Stroll (Bad Day)" is a standout piece in brunch.wav’s discography, showcasing a unique blend of emotive piano, catchy electronic elements, and thoughtful production. It invites listeners to embrace both the complexities of emotion and the joy of movement, making it a must-listen for anyone who appreciates the beauty of electronic music.
